Energy bills in Cedar Park can soar, especially with long summers and chilly winter nights. The good news: a simple fall heating tune-up can dramatically reduce costs.

Here’s how heating maintenance helps Cedar Park residents save money.

Heating Tune-Ups Improve Efficiency

  • Clean filters and burners allow systems to run smoothly.

  • Efficient furnaces require less energy to heat the same space.

Reduce Costly Repairs and Breakdowns

A $79–$129 tune-up can prevent $1,000+ emergency repairs by catching small issues early.

Extend Furnace Life

Well-maintained furnaces last 5–7 years longer on average, saving thousands in early replacement costs.

Cedar Park Homeowner FAQ

Q: Will a tune-up really lower my bills?
A: Yes. DOE reports maintenance can cut energy costs by up to 30%.

Q: How long does it take?
A: Most tune-ups take 60–90 minutes.
